Other Journalism is the 389th most popular major in the country with 1,156 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Arizona, there were 223 other journalism gra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 29 other journalism graduates with average earnings and debt of $52,233 and $38,981 respectively.

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value Other Journalism Schools for a Master’s in Arizona that were part of this year’s ranking, Arizona State University - Tempe landed the #1 spot on the list. Arizona State University - Tempe is a large public school situated in Tempe, Arizona. It awarded 29 masters’s other journalism degrees in 2019-2020.

ASU - Tempe did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Other Journalism Master’s Degree Schools in Arizona”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at ASU - Tempe are $27,048, but some majors have different tuition rates.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
